    Abstract: An adapter including an accommodating element, a driving element having a driving unit, and multiple electrical connectors is provided. The accommodating element has a first space and multiple second spaces. The driving element is sleeved to the accommodating element along an actuating axis. The driving unit has a first electrical connecting portion. In a storage state, the driving unit is stored in the first space, and the electrical connectors are stored in the second space. In an operating state, the first electrical connecting portion of the driving unit is coupled to one of these electrical connecters. Then, the driving unit can enter the second space where the electrical connector stays originally, and at least part of the electrical connector is pushed out of the accommodating element. A using method of the adapter is provided.

    Abstract: A power socket set including a first power socket and a second power socket is provided. The first power socket includes a first base, at least a first type of inserting port and a second type of inserting port. The first type of inserting port and the second type of inserting port are configured in the first base. The second type of inserting port is used to be inserted for a first type of plug or a second type of plug. The second power socket includes one of the first type of plug and the second type of plug for inserting into the second type of inserting port, at least a third type of inserting port and a second base. Wherein, the foregoing first type of plug or second type of plug is configured in the second base. The third type of inserting port is configured in the second base.

    Abstract: An energy-saving central control system and energy-saving lighting devices comprised thereof is provided. The invention stores power produced from retail electricity during off-peak hours and electricity generated by renewable energy sources, and controls the electricity output by means of control equipments. The control equipment has an energy-saving central control system. The energy-saving central control system includes a control module, a management module, a cloud transmission module, and a warning module that are electrically connected to one another. Accordingly, when an electrical appliance is electrically connected to system, the electrical appliance can be turned on or off, and can be monitored for its condition of electricity consumption and usage condition.

    Abstract: Broken links in a sensor network are avoided by representing the network as a DODAG. A rank associated with each node defines a position of each node relative to other nodes, and the rank is in a form of a proper fraction, and the rank of each node never increases to enable loop-free routing.

    Abstract: The present invention discloses an object image detection method, which uses a coarse-to-fine strategy to detect objects. The method of the present invention comprises steps: acquiring an image and pre-processing the image to achieve dimensional reduction and information fusion; using a trained filter to screen features; and sequentially using a coarse-level MLP verifier and a fine-level MLP verifier to perform a neural network image detection to determine whether the features of the image match the features of the image of a target object. The present invention simultaneously uses three mainstream image detection methods, including the statistic method, neural network method and adaboost method, to perform image detection. Therefore, the present invention has the advantages of the rapidity of the adaboost method and the accuracy of the neural network method at the same time.

    Abstract: A water removal device is disclosed. The water removal device includes a base, a pedal, a lead nut, a hollow lead screw, an annulus, at least one planet gear, a sun gear, a shaft, and a basket. The pedal is pivotally connected to the base. The lead nut is connected to the pedal. The hollow lead screw is threaded into the lead nut. The annulus is connected to the hollow lead screw. The planet gear is pivotally connected to the base and meshing with the annulus. The sun gear meshes with the planet gear. The shaft is connected to the sun gear through the hollow lead screw. The basket is connected to the shaft.

    Abstract: An etching apparatus is described, including an etching chamber, a gas pipe, a gas distribution plate and a heater. The gas pipe is disposed above the etching chamber for delivering a gas to the exterior surface of the etching chamber. The gas distribution plate is disposed at the outlet of the gas pipe, including a plate body and an inner collar-shaped part thereon facing the outlet of the gas pipe. The inner collar-shaped part and the portion of the plate body around the inner collar-shaped part each has multiple through holes therein. The heater is disposed around the space between the gas pipe and the etching chamber for heating the gas flowing out of the gas distribution plate.
